About Bentazone 480 G/l SL
Bentazone 480 G/l SL is a selective early post-emergence herbicide used for controlling important weeds in crops like soybean and transplanted rice.
Key Features and FormulationBentazone 480 G/l SL contains 480 g/L of Bentazone in a fully water-soluble form, presenting as a brown liquid with a slight characteristic odor. With a purity of 98-99%, this herbicide assures high effectiveness, featuring low toxicity to mammals and controlled release for sustained impact in the field.
Application and Usage RecommendationsThis product is designed for post-emergence application, targeting the active growth stage of broadleaf weeds and sedges in rice, soybeans, maize, peanuts, and potatoes. Recommended dosage ranges from 1.0 to 2.0 L per hectare, and it is best applied using standard spraying equipment when weeds are young for maximum efficacy.
Safety, Storage, and HandlingBentazone 480 G/l SL is considered to be of low toxicity and safe for key crops when used as directed. For best results, store the product in a cool, dry location away from direct sunlight. Ensure that containers are sealed tightly to maintain product integrity throughout its two-year shelf life.
